Irresistible Buffalo Garlic Chicken Bites for Flavor Lovers Recipe

Description

These Irresistible Buffalo Garlic Chicken Bites are a perfect blend of spicy and savory flavors, featuring tender bite-sized chicken pieces seared to golden perfection and tossed in a rich, buttery garlic buffalo sauce. Served with crunchy celery sticks and your choice of ranch or blue cheese dip, this dish is a delightful appetizer or snack for flavor lovers.


Ingredients

Scale

Chicken Bites

  • 1 pound Chicken Breast, cut into bite-sized cubes
  • 1 teaspoon Salt
  • 1 teaspoon Pepper
  • 2 tablespoons Olive Oil or Neutral Cooking Oil, for searing

Buffalo Garlic Sauce

  • 4 tablespoons Butter
  • 2 cloves Garlic, minced
  • 3/4 cup Hot Sauce (e.g., Frank’s RedHot), adjust by spice preference

Garnish & Sides

  • 1 tablespoon Black Sesame Seeds (optional)
  • 2 tablespoons Fresh Parsley, chopped
  • 1 cup Dip of Choice (e.g., Ranch or Blue Cheese)
  • 2 stalks Celery Sticks
  • 2 cups Mac and Cheese (optional side dish)


Instructions

  1. Prepare the Chicken: Cut the chicken breast into evenly sized bite-sized cubes to ensure uniform cooking. Season the chicken pieces with salt and pepper evenly.
  2. Sear the Chicken: Heat olive oil in a skillet over medium-high heat. Add the chicken in a single layer, making sure not to crowd the pan. Cook each side for about 3-4 minutes until the pieces are golden brown and cooked through.
  3. Make the Sauce: While the chicken cooks, melt the butter in a saucepan over medium heat. Add the minced garlic and sauté until fragrant, about 1-2 minutes, taking care not to burn the garlic.
  4. Combine Sauce and Hot Sauce: Stir in the hot sauce into the melted butter and garlic mixture. Bring the sauce to a gentle simmer, allowing the flavors to meld together.
  5. Coat the Chicken: Transfer the cooked chicken pieces into the sauce and toss thoroughly to coat each piece well with the buffalo garlic sauce.
  6. Garnish and Serve: Sprinkle black sesame seeds and chopped fresh parsley over the chicken bites for a touch of color and texture. Serve hot with your choice of ranch or blue cheese dip, alongside crunchy celery sticks and optionally mac and cheese for a hearty accompaniment.

Notes

  • Adjust the amount of hot sauce according to your preferred spice level.
  • For extra crispiness, you can pat the chicken dry before seasoning and searing.
  • Butter can be substituted with a dairy-free alternative to make this recipe lactose-free.
  • Black sesame seeds add a nutty flavor and visual appeal but can be omitted if unavailable.
  • Serving with celery sticks is a classic pairing that adds refreshing crunch and balances the spiciness.
